The Bowling Green Review
Friendly and unpretentious, this Georgian house overlooks Sir Francis Drake's bowling green on Plymouth Hoe. Guest rooms have pastel colors and creamy linens, and there's a sunny conservatory and garden. The B&B is a short stroll from shops, restaurants, and the central sights.
